Abstract

Official abstract text for this publication.

The present disclosure relates to delta-2-tubulin and its use as a biomarker for determining if a subject is at risk of developing peripheral neuropathy or if a subject has developed peripheral neuropathy. The present disclosure further relates to methods for the treatment of peripheral neuropathy in a subject and assays for identifying compounds that can be used to treat and/or prevent peripheral neuropathy.

First claim

Opening claim text (preview).

We claim: 1. A method for the treatment of chemotherapy-induced peripheral neuropathy in a subject having a cancer, comprising: a) obtaining a first sample from the subject before treatment with an anti-cancer agent; b) obtaining a second sample from the subject after treatment with the anti-cancer agent; c) determining the expression level of a delta-2-tubulin in the second sample is increased compared to the expression level in the first sample; and d) administering an siRNA or shRNA targeting cytosolic carboxypeptidase 1 (CCP1), wherein the first sample and the second sample comprise a sample of nervous tissue. 2. The method of claim 1 , wherein the expression level of the delta-2-tubulin is measured by immunofluorescence. 3. The method of claim 1 , wherein the expression level of the delta-2-tubulin is measured by Western Blot.
